Sukhwara Population - Muzaffarpur, Bihar

Sukhwara is a medium size village located in Bandra Block of Muzaffarpur district, Bihar with total 428 families residing. The Sukhwara village has population of 1734 of which 913 are males while 821 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Sukhwara village population of children with age 0-6 is 330 which makes up 19.03 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Sukhwara village is 899 which is lower than Bihar state average of 918. Child Sex Ratio for the Sukhwara as per census is 930, lower than Bihar average of 935.

Sukhwara village has lower literacy rate compared to Bihar. In 2011, literacy rate of Sukhwara village was 61.04 % compared to 61.80 % of Bihar. In Sukhwara Male literacy stands at 70.08 % while female literacy rate was 50.91 %.

Caste Factor

In Sukhwara village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 44.12 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 0.29 % of total population in Sukhwara village.

Work Profile

In Sukhwara village out of total population, 576 were engaged in work activities. 74.13 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 25.87 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 576 workers engaged in Main Work, 67 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 325 were Agricultural labourer.
